Sidetrack Bar & Grill, Railroad-side restaurant in Depot Town, Ypsilanti, United States.
Sidetrack Bar & Grill is a brick building located next to the railway line, offering a wide selection of beers and traditional American food. The place serves classic American dishes in a casual setting.
The building was originally constructed in 1850 and received its current name Sidetrack in 1980 because of its location next to the railway. The establishment has served the community for more than 170 years.
The restaurant gained attention for its burger, which was featured in national publications and drew focus to the local food scene. Visitors come specifically to try this dish and share their experiences with others.

The building has an unusual slant at one corner from a 1929 freight train accident that struck the wall. This permanent indentation remains visible today and tells the story of a dramatic moment from the past.
